Football United v City Pre Match Build Up Thread


Ole Gunnar Solskjaer will be hoping to progress to his first final as Manchester United manager when we host Manchester City in Wednesday’s Carabao Cup semi-final.

The Reds made it to the last-four stage in three separate competitions last season, but failed to progress to the final on each occasion.

Should United defeat our cross-city neighbours at Old Trafford in this one-off tie, it would not only ensure a place in the Wembley cup final in April, but City’s monopoly over the competition would also be brought to an end.

Ahead of what is sure to be a dramatic night at the Theatre of Dreams, we have all the essential pre-match information…

HOW CAN I FOLLOW THE GAME?

The match kicks off at 19:45 GMT and will be broadcast live on Sky Sports in the UK.

Semi-finals
In the past the semi-finals of this competition have been two-legged affairs.

However this season, the last-four ties will be played as one-off matches, due to the coronavirus pandemic and a more congested fixture schedule.

Unlike the FA Cup, neutral venues will not be used, with the ties taking place at the venue of the club drawn out first.

Extra-time and penalties
It was decided that in the first five rounds of this season's competition, any ties ending in a draw after 90 minutes would go straight to a penalty shoot-out, with no extra-time.

However, in the semi-finals and final, extra-time will be used if the sides cannot be separated after 90 minutes.

The traditional 30-minute period would then be played and followed, if needed, by a penalty shoot-out.

Substitutes
Ahead of the semi-final ties, the EFL announced that teams would be allowed to make up to five substitutions.

Previously, only three would have been permitted (plus an additional fourth in extra-time if required).

The EFL said in a statement: "Following consultation with the four clubs remaining in the competition, nine substitutes can now be named in the matchday squad, with five permitted to take to the pitch during the 90 minutes and extra time if applicable.

"Each team is only permitted a maximum of three opportunities (excluding half time, full time and half time of extra time) to make substitutions during normal time.

"However, if a tie goes to extra time, an additional opportunity to use a substitute(s) will also be permitted but only from the five substitutes allowed."
